FAQs

Purāṇic literature often preserves multiple traditional accounts. One presents Lakṣmī’s cosmic manifestation from the Ocean of Milk, while another places her within a genealogical (lineage) framework as born through Khyāti in Bhṛgu’s family.

It highlights creation-era mythic history and reconciles cosmological emergence with familial genealogy—typical of the Sṛṣṭikhaṇḍa’s encyclopedic style.

It models careful inquiry: when sacred traditions appear to differ, one should seek a coherent understanding through respectful questioning of an authoritative teacher.
